CHIQUITA BRANDS INTERNATIONAL INC:
Chiquita Brands International Inc. is an American producer and
distributor of bananas and other produce.
The company operates under a number of subsidiary brand names,
including the flagship Chiquita brand and Fresh Express salads.
Chiquita is the leading distributor of bananas in the United States in
Colombia for nearly 100 years.
Banadex was responsible for 4,400 direct and an additional 8,000
indirect jobs in Colombia
It is contributing $70 million annually to the economy.

Reasons of Choosing Refuse to Pay Option:

1. IF THEY ACCEPT TO PAY:


NO SECURITY:
If they agree to pay, it has its own implications because it is not
guaranteed that they will not harm the people again. Once they will
be supported they will do it continuously. It might lead to damage
of Peoples life and property as well.
TERRORIST GROUP:
Agreeing to pay means they are supporting their terrorist like
activities and once AUC group is financed, they will increase their
connections and networks and will become a strong violent group.
AFFECT ON OTHER COMPANIES:
If they accept the blackmailing of that group, they will do the same
with other developed companies and it will become a threat to
overall economy so they should not be supported.

2. IF THEY EXIT THE COUNTRY:


LIVELIHOOD OF EMPLOYEES:
Employees Life will be highly affected if they will be unemployed.
This factor cannot be ignored. How they will survive and will
revive again if they left their home country.
COMPANYS MARKET SHARE:
Company will automatically lose its share in the market and the
distribution network of exports they have created in the long run.
They have to suffer loss that can lead to bankruptcy..

CONCLUSION:
Although refusing the proposal can also lead to problems but overall if
the company allow someone to use violence, it can lead to the
destruction of not the lives of employees but also of the company itself.
It will be no more because no one wants to be the part of a company
that obeys a terrorist group.
